Cut n' paste for Muses-relevant content: "While Spiritualized's climactic freakout achieves the desired lift-off, it's dwarfed by the disciplinary savagery of Throwing Muses, who remain unique, inimitable and therefore entirely justified in their return to action. Kristin Hersh sings and plays with the swagger of a bluesman, her features contorting as she constructs a furiously aggressive folk rock galvanized by the sturdy yet flexible rhythmic undertow of drummer David Narcizo and bassist Bernard Georges. In terms of intensity and power, The Muses prove quite a match for Sunn O))), playing simultaneously on the ATP stage." —Joseph Stannard
